Bug Description
I discovered an issue with the update feature in system settings. Do this to reproduce:
1. Load System Settings in portrait orientation.
2. Tap the Updates section.
3. If there is a download, tap the download link.
4. While the update downloads, switch the orientation to Landscape.
5. When the Install and Restart button appears, tap it and you won't be able to make it work (it disappears).
